hi Gordon,
Trust me: you will want to use YEM! -because it's the only way to make a custom install pack that contains only what you wish to have installed on keyboard.
After you create such custom install pack (which is relative simply process), you can copy the pack and install it on keyboard by using USB stick. And no, you can't lose or disturb anything with that.

YEM's biggest 'non problem"' is that users don't acquaint themselves with how it works BEFORE starting to install packs or new packs. Then they make a mess of it, and blame the program.
It's not the program. It's that they can't be bothered spending an hour say checking out some YouTube or reading HOW IT WORKS.

So long as you have the latest version.
Re-install any existing packs that are already on there, so if you have 3 packs already and you want to install another 4 then you will actually install 7 packs.
Have the keyboard initialisation data. and click on target instrument, then it really isn't difficult.
But you CANNOT take short cuts with it. You WILL come unstuck if you do.
Allow plenty of time to install the packs, follow the instructions which you will have written down...... You WILL do that, won't you.... and it really is easy.
